Is the Ashdown ABM 810 cabinet logo easily removable and replaceable without damaging? This is the model with the large winged logo across the top center. From pictures it looks like it is built into the grill itself, but I'm hopeful that's not the case. Any help / advice you can provide would be appreciated.
My ABM 410 has the logo riveted on there. Looks pretty difficult to remove. I've wanted to take it off for a while.
No, it is not easily removable. It is installed with a rivet. Also, if you did remove it, the area under the logo will not match the rest of the grill... I think it is solid under where the logo is. I put replacement grills on my ABM 15s when I had them. I think I ordered from parts express.
+1 Its set in (kind of inlayed) an indented shape of the wings logo. So If you did manage to get it off, you would see a wings shape in the metal. Im assuming its a newer ABM with the full wings on it though.

just pull the grill off for the show,,, or pull it off, and flip it around backwards, they you will have the grill, but no logo. Just be prepared for A LOT of screws. In my little 115 cab I bet there were like 16 screws... I bet there are a lot more than that on an 810
